If you are the lucky owner of a Nook Color a new update rolling out this week brings with it access to over 200 interactive magazines, optimised for the Nook Color. The new magazines will be available through the Nook Newstand application providing users with access to Time, Fortune, People and Sports Illustrated to name a few.

The Nook optimised editions will provides interactive magazines including audio podcasts, video, photos and animations with in them to the Nook. If you already subscribe to any of the printed editions of the magazines you will be able to access the digital editions at no extra cost.

N-Control has just announced that they are no taking pre-orders for their PS3 version of the N-Control Avenger controller add-on. The N-Control Avenger has been available to Xbox 360 players since February 2011, but soon PS3 games will also be able to benefit from the adapters enhanced gaming control.

The PS3 N-Control Avenger like the Xbox 360 version has been designed to enhances the gamer’s manual dexterity and situational awareness by improving accuracy and reaction time. By reducing the amount of movement required to press a button or triggers, and also allowing you to access nine functions simultaneously.

RIM has announced the launch of three new Blackberry Curve models in the form of the "affordable” Curve 9360, Curve 9350 and Curve 9370. All three new Curve smartphones will run RIM’s next generation BlackBerry 7 OS, which RIM reports is 40 percent quicker than its previous Blackberry 6 OS.

They are also equipped with NFC technology, 5 megapixel cameras – complete flash and video recording, and memory that can be increased when needed to a maximum of 32GB. The handsets will also be running the latest Facebook 2.0 application which includes Facebook Chat, together with a newly updated Blackberry Messenger.
